The SPF40 Digital Synthesized Function Generator/Counter is a generator based on direct digital synthesis (DDS) techniques, and configure with a counter (1Hz~100MHz). Direct digital synthesis (DDS) techniques are used to create stable, accurate output signals for clean, low distortion sine waves and a wide selection of standard and arbitrary waveforms.
